Overview A Bilingual Warehouse Associate is responsible for managing the daily operations of a warehouse. They are responsible for receiving, storing, and distributing materials, products, and goods. They must be able to communicate effectively in both English and Spanish. Detailed Job Description A Bilingual Warehouse Associate is responsible for managing the daily operations of a warehouse. This includes receiving, storing, and distributing materials, products, and goods. They must be able to communicate effectively in both English and Spanish. They must be able to read and understand instructions, labels, and shipping documents. They must be able to use a computer to enter and retrieve data. They must be able to operate a forklift and other warehouse equipment. They must be able to lift and move heavy objects. They must be able to work in a fast-paced environment and be able to multitask. Job Skills Required
